🔥 Ripple's founder caught "taking profits" of 764 million dollars, $XRP faces selling pressure
Quick news ⚡️
* Event: Ripple co-founder, Chris Larsen, has realized profits of over 764 million USD from selling $XRP since 2018.
* Details: A CryptoQuant analyst, J. A. Maartunn, noted that Larsen has a "habit of selling near local peaks," raising concerns about the price recovery potential of $XRP.
* Context: Despite a recent transfer of 50 million $XRP (confirmed as an investment), Larsen is said to still hold around 9 billion USD $XRP, posing continuous selling pressure in the future.
